Adelaide, May 3, 2006 AEST (ABN Newswire) - A resource estimate of 53,000 ounces of gold has been announced for the old Bird-in-Hand mine at Woodside in the Adelaide Hills being explored by Maximus Resources Limited (ASX: MXR).
The estimate is the first formal modern day resource figure for Bird-in-Hand since the newly listed Maximus drilled six holes beneath the old workings as its maiden drill program at the site earlier this year.
Highlights of the independent resource estimate released by Maximus today, arrived at after assessing the latest drill holes and assay results from earlier gold intersections drilled by a previous explorer in 1997, included:
- An initial Inferred Resource of 116,000 tonnes at 14.2 grams per tonne gold at Bird-in-Hand
- 53,000 ounces of contained gold
- Estimated only to 200 metre depth limit of current drilling
- Mineralisation remains open below 200 metres depth
- Drilling is continuing.
"We identified Bird-in-Hand as a flagship target and in just six months after listing, have already defined a high grade resource which, if it continues to prove up with further deep drilling, would lead to a feasibility study to consider commercial development," Maximus' Managing Director, Dr Kevin Wills, said today.
"In addition, this is only an initial estimate based on geological data available between 100-200 metres, yet the gold mineralisation forming the Inferred Resource remains open below 200 metres so the chances of increasing the gold resource are good."
Subject to drill contractor availability and site access during the wet winter months, Maximus will be continuing its drilling program at Bird-in-Hand targeting possible extensions of the known gold mineralisation.
Table of Inferred Mineral Resources, 100 to 200 metres vertical depth
Bird-in-Hand Gold Mine, Woodside, South Australia
As at 27 April 2006.
Bulk Average Tonnes Grade Contained Width** Gold Density* (metres) (g/t AU) (ounces)-------------------------------------------------------------Total Main Reef Zone 2.8 6.0 87,907 15.51 43,841-------------------------------------------------------------Total White Reef Zone 2.8 1.9 21,128 10.35 7,030-------------------------------------------------------------Mineralisation remaining in Main Reef between Levels 5 & 6 of Mine Workings (1934 Estimate) 7,585 9.33 2,275-------------------------------------------------------------Total Inferred Mineral Resource 116,000 14.2 53,000-------------------------------------------------------------
* Density value is based on an average of measurements on 22 samples from the mineralised zones.
** Horizon width based on lode dipping approximately 50 degrees to east.
